Determination of quality properties of some durum wheat varieties.

This research was conducted to determine performance of some durum wheat varieties in central location of Konya under dry and irrigated conditions in 2006-2007 and 2007-2008 growing seasons periods. Kızıltan-91, Kunduru-1149, Mirzabey-2000 and Altıntaş varieties were used in dry conditions. Meram-2002, Kümbet-2000, Yelken-2000, Ç-1252 and Selçuklu-97 varieties were used in irrigated conditions. The grain yield of varieties changed in the range of 240.80-364.42 kg/da, thousand grain weight changed in the range of 36.0838.00 g, protein ratio changed in the range of 15.79-16.54 %, micro SDS changed in the range of 6.25-7.12 ml, colour values changed in the range of (b) 17.65-20.29 in dry conditions. The grain yield of varieties changed in the range of 337.96-465.11 kg/da, thousand grain weight changed in the range of 33.45-40.14 g, protein ratio changed in the range of 16.16-17.05 %, micro SDS changed in the range of 5.37-6.97 ml, colour values changed in the range of (b) 16.94-20.04 in irrigated conditions
